Abstract
The microstructure and creep properties of submicrocrystalline nickel and its nanocomposite processed by electrodeposition were evaluated. The results show that the creep resistance of the nickel nanocomposite reinforced by nano-sized SiO2 particles at temperatures in the range from 293 to 573 K may be improved in comparison with the unreinforced nickel.
